HR5621-118

Introduced

To extend the wildfire and hurricane indemnity program to cover certain crop losses in calendar year 2023, and for other purposes.

118th Congress Introduced Sep 21, 2023

Key Provisions

  • Section H90CA5CC1F8A74F77BD4991AD7F9F1776: 1. Short title This Act may be cited as the 2023 WHIP+ Reauthorization Act.
  • Section H5D9B9A9699FB4E4495175A230BC764C9: 2. Disaster indemnity program Except as otherwise provided in this section, with respect to the coverage period, the Secretary shall carry out— a disaster...
